Transaction 6ad9107ad9dc938ae1f6c5c30da470cf761d57c17bb68c7e7e6ef3efb8dab01f

49 Input
1 Outputs
  • 6ad9107ad9dc938ae1f6c5c30da470cf761d57c17bb68c7e7e6ef3efb8dab01f:0
  • value  49572089
    address  1D7ewcYMzXpXG3SMXCrSkdV2WqBu3zMNkC